About Converting Kilograms per Fluid ounce to Grams per Pint
Kilogram per Fluid ounce and Gram per Pint both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.
Formula
grams per pint = kilograms per fluid ounce × 16000
This factor comes from each unit's defined relationship to the category's base unit: 1 kilogram per fluid ounce equals 33814.0227018 base units, and 1 gram per pint equals 2.11337641887 base units, so dividing one by the other gives the direct kilogram per fluid ounce-to-gram per pint factor of 16000.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
